  • Patent number: 8283916
    Abstract: This invention relates to microfluidic apparatus for reading, writing and sorting magnetic tags attached to chemical and biological molecules and other entities. We describe apparatus for separating chemical or biological molecules or moieties each individually attached to a MBM tag miniature multi-bit magnetic tag capable of adopting a plurality of remanent magnetic configurations corresponding to binary information, the apparatus comprising: at least one input for said tagged molecules or moieties; at least two outputs for said tagged molecules or moieties; a microfluidic flow channel incorporating: magnetic readers to read said binary information; magnetic writers to write said binary information; and a switch to direct said tagged molecules or moieties to a selected said output responsive to said binary information. The invention also relates to planar multibit magnetic tags suitable for use with such apparatus.

  • Patent number: 7102477
    Abstract: A magnetic element comprises a closed loop of ferromagnetic material having an even number of magnetic domains of opposite sense. The magnetisation within the domains is in a circumferential direction, and the domains have leading and trailing walls extending from the inside to the outside of the loop. The magnetic element has a geometry such that there are at least two stable equilibrium domain configurations in which the domain walls are confined in predetermined portions of the loop and wherein the element is switchable between the stable configurations upon the application of a external magnetic field.
